The technologies we use for this automatic data collection may include:
· Cookies (or browser cookies). A cookie is a small file placed on the hard drive of your computer. You may refuse to accept browser cookies by activating the appropriate setting on your browser. However, if you select this setting you may be unable to access certain parts of our Website. Unless you have adjusted your browser setting so that it will refuse cookies, our system will issue cookies when you direct your browser to our Website.
· Web Beacons. Pages of our Website may contain small electronic files known as web beacons (also referred to as clear gifs, pixel tags, and single-pixel gifs) that permit the Company, for example, to count users who have visited those pages and for other related website statistics (for example, recording the popularity of certain website content and verifying system and server integrity).
· Flash Cookies. Certain features of our Website may use local stored objects (or Flash cookies) to collect and store information about your preferences and navigation to, from, and on our Website. Flash cookies are not managed by the same browser settings as are used for browser cookies. Under the California Consumer Privacy Act of 2018, as amended (“CCPA”), among other rights, California consumers (“CA Consumer”) have the right to:
· Know about the Personal Information we collect about them and how it is used and shared. The CA Consumer may request a report about the Personal Information that is collected, how it is collected, reasons for its collection, and with whom the information is shared or sold for the prior 12 months;
· Correct inaccurate Personal Information that we have about the CA Consumer. The CA Consumer can correct their information, or may request us to correct it for them;
· Request that we delete any personal data about the CA Consumer that we have collected, and to tell our service providers to do the same, (with some exceptions);
· Opt-out of the selling or sharing the CA Consumer’s personal data;
· Limit the use and disclosure of sensitive Personal Information collected by us about the CA Consumer to only those uses and disclosures required for us to provide the services; and
· Non-discrimination for exercising their rights under the CCPA; we cannot deny the services, charge a CA Consumer a different price, or provide a different level of Services to a CA Consumer that exercises their rights under the CCPA. However, if CA Consumer refuses to provide certain information that is necessary for us to provide the services, we may not be able to provide the CA Consumer with the services in whole or in part.
